Power Plate Inc., a consumer electronics manufacturer, introduced a new solar cooker in the market. The team responsible for the

successful launch of the product consisted of product designers, innovators, engineers, marketing professionals, and sales professionals. This is an example of a(n) _____.
Business
1 answer:
Pepsi [2]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

Cross-functional team.

Explanation:

A cross-functional team is a group of people with different functional expertise working toward a common goal. It may include people from finance, marketing, operations, and human resources departments. Typically, it includes employees from all levels of an organization.
